In Tasikmadu, Indonesia, a rooster is confined within a cylindrical bamboo cage placed on a dirt ground. The cage is roughly 3 feet tall and 4 feet in diameter, constructed from split bamboo poles lashed together with finer woven bamboo strips. The rooster, a red and black specimen with prominent wattles, is visible through the cage's open structure. In the background, a brick wall forms part of a building, with sections of white cinder blocks and green painted panels visible. To the left, a covered area with a corrugated metal roof is supported by wooden posts. A bird cage, also green, hangs from the ceiling of this covered area. A blue water hose snakes across the ground, near a white plastic bucket. The scene is illuminated by direct sunlight, casting strong shadows from the bamboo cage onto the dirt. The overall environment suggests an outdoor, possibly rural or semi-urban setting. There are no people or discernible human activity in the immediate vicinity of the cage.
